The Ably Kafka Connector has a raft of new enhancements, and is now available in a full general availability (GA) release. Developers now have the option to use pattern-based mapping rules to enable streaming of data from many Kafka topics to many Ably channels - ideal for chat solutions, live sports updates, live streaming, broadcasting notifications and alerts.
Static sites (websites) are not new. In fact they’ve been around since the era of Web 1.0. Back in those dim and distant days the internet only had a few contributors, so managing and maintaining a static website was fairly hassle-free, they use to have a couple of static html files. However, the needs of creators and consumers have changed dramatically since then. So we need a new technology to generate static sites, befitting the resources and innovative spirit of the digital revolution.
